Sheriff deputies looking for man who robbed Bakersfield pharmacy

The Kern County Sheriff’s Department is asking the public’s assistance identifying a suspect wanted for robbery.

On March 21, 2016 at about 12:30 pm, a suspect entered the CVS store, located at 6500 Niles Street, and stole health and beauty supplies. The suspect approached an employee with a knife after being confronted.

The suspect was described as a Hispanic male, about 6-feet tall and 185 pounds. The suspect left in a white compact sedan, possibly a Toyota Corolla.
